什麼是Java中的註冊?如何將一個類註冊到一個方法或另一個類?什麼是Java中的註冊?
1
A
回答
2
註冊爲將一個類的對象引用保存到另一個類。
例如,
JButton button = new JButton("Click Me");
ActionListener listener = new ActionListener() {
public void actionPerformed(ActionEvent actionEvent) {
System.out.println("YOU CLICKED ME");
}
};
button.addActionListener(listener); // register me
在上面的代碼,ActionListener
對象的匿名子類註冊到button
對象JButton
類的。 button
實例反過來會通過調用actionPerformed()
它保存的已註冊實例的方法來通知單擊事件。
相關問題
- 1. 什麼是RMI註冊表
- 2. 什麼是GCM註冊ID?
- 3. 什麼是註冊%eiz?
- 4. 什麼是註冊前綴?
- 5. 什麼是C「註冊類」 ++
- 6. 什麼是Windows註冊表?
- 7. NSIS:什麼是註冊表?
- 8. 什麼是MarkLogic中的註冊查詢
- 9. EaselJS中的註冊點是什麼?
- 10. xmpp中的帶內註冊是什麼?
- 11. linux nasm程序集是什麼(註冊):(註冊)是什麼意思?
- 12. 什麼是註冊表類的目的?
- 13. LocationManager註冊的持久性是什麼
- 14. Java窗口的Windows註冊類是什麼?
- 15. 什麼是註冊重新加載?
- 16. 什麼谷歌註冊編號是
- 17. 什麼是創造登錄/註冊
- 18. 什麼是Docker註冊表2.0 tls clientcas
- 19. 註冊狀態是什麼意思?
- 20. RAX註冊名稱是什麼?
- 21. 什麼是Java控制面板中的JRE autodownload選項的Windows註冊表?
- 22. MvvmLight消息 - 註冊和取消註冊消息的正確方法是什麼?
- 23. 投票腳本(註冊和未註冊用戶)的最佳做法是什麼?
- 24. Windows註冊表中的DefaultConnectionSettings值的格式是什麼?
- 25. 爲什麼要在global.asax中註冊HandleError
- 26. UnistallString在註冊表中的用途是什麼
- 27. Castle Windsor組件註冊中的「ForwardedTypes」是什麼?
- 28. FLAGS註冊組件在VS 2013中的含義是什麼?
- 29. 什麼是identityMapCapacity在模式註冊表中的含義
- 30. ClearCase註冊表中的第一行是什麼?
我不認爲有可能註冊「一個類的方法」 – yegor256 2011-04-09 06:43:37